Common AC Problems in Delray Beach
Understanding common problems helps homeowners act quickly. Let’s break down typical AC issues in detail.
1. Poor Cooling Performance
When your home isn’t cooling properly, the AC may be struggling. Common causes include:
- Low refrigerant: Reduces cooling efficiency.
- Clogged air filters: Restrict airflow, forcing the system to work harder.
- Blocked vents: Closed or obstructed vents limit cool air circulation.
- Compressor issues: The compressor is vital for cooling; failure reduces efficiency.
Quick tip: Check filters and vents before calling a technician to ensure airflow isn’t blocked.
2. AC Lines Freezing
Frozen lines are common in humid climates like Delray Beach. Signs include frost on pipes, reduced airflow, and warm indoor temperatures. Causes include:
- Low refrigerant
- Poor airflow from clogged filters
- Malfunctioning blower fan
- Thermostat problems
Action: Turn off the system and call a professional. Attempting to thaw frozen lines without inspection can damage the compressor.
3. Strange Noises
AC units should operate quietly. Rattling, squealing, or grinding sounds may indicate:
- Loose components
- Worn belts
- Failing motors
- Debris in the outdoor unit
Ignoring noises can lead to costly repairs. Schedule professional inspection promptly.
4. Refrigerant Leaks
Leaking refrigerant reduces cooling efficiency and can damage the compressor. Only certified HVAC technicians should handle refrigerant leaks. Early detection prevents larger repairs.
5. Electrical Issues
AC systems rely on a network of electrical components. Common problems include:
- Tripped breakers
- Blown fuses
- Faulty wiring
Professional inspections ensure safety and prevent electrical hazards.

DIY AC Troubleshooting Tips
While professional repair is necessary for complex problems, homeowners can handle small tasks:
- Replace air filters monthly to maintain airflow
- Clear outdoor units of leaves and debris
- Ensure vents are open and unblocked
- Check thermostat settings for accuracy
- Turn off frozen lines and allow thawing before restarting
These minor tasks reduce strain and prevent small issues from becoming bigger problems.
Preventative Maintenance for Long-Lasting AC
Preventative care is essential for air conditioning Delray Beach units. Seasonal checks improve efficiency and prevent breakdowns.
Recommended maintenance:
- Annual inspections before summer
- Clean coils, fins, and condensers
- Check refrigerant levels and fix leaks
- Inspect electrical wiring
- Lubricate moving parts and tighten connections
- Remove debris around outdoor units
Homes near the coast may experience corrosion from salty air, making routine maintenance even more crucial.
AC Installation Advice
Sometimes repairs aren’t enough, and a full system replacement is necessary. Consider the following:
- Right size AC unit: Too small units underperform; too large units waste energy
- Energy efficiency: Look for high SEER-rated units for cost savings
- Modern technology: Smart thermostats and zoning systems improve comfort and control
- Professional installation: Proper installation ensures optimal performance and warranty compliance
Hiring a trusted local installer ensures your system meets the demands of Delray Beach’s climate.
